I don't think the double check means replied. I've seen double check messages without receiving a reply before. Also, if they've replied you'd easily see that in your message thread. I think RMs convention is more like this: Curved arrow: Message sent via RM Single check: Recipient has logged in and RM has notified them that the message is waiting.
